Why is specialized wound care so crucial for older adults? Reduced collagen production, fragility in skin layers, and chronic illnesses like diabetes or hypertension can extend the healing timeline. A simple bruise or blister might morph into a significant infection if circulation issues or high blood sugar aren’t managed. Shadow Hills’ experts meticulously review each senior’s health profile—checking medication impacts, fluid retention, and daily mobility. If underlying complications emerge, they collaborate with relevant specialists. The result: a unified care plan that mitigates pain, risk of infection, and the chance of relapse.
At a first appointment, wound care clinicians in Shadow Hills observe wound size, depth, drainage, and tissue color. They might also recommend blood tests, X-rays, or vascular screenings to detect stealthy impediments—like arterial plaques or protein deficiencies. Armed with this intel, they tailor therapies: from debridement and antimicrobial dressings to compression wraps or negative pressure devices. Should older adults struggle with dietary needs or emotional stress, dietitians and counselors round out the circle of care, amplifying the body’s natural repair mechanisms by balancing external and internal factors alike.
Beyond tending to current sores, Shadow Hills providers invest in prevention. A senior susceptible to foot ulcers might get custom orthotics, ensuring minimal friction during walks. If bed sores threaten those with limited mobility, staff suggest specialized mattresses or periodic turning schedules. By embedding these proactive habits into daily life, older adults bolster independence and reduce future wound-related disruptions. Even the most cutting-edge therapies see limited success if a senior’s diet lacks protein, vitamins, or minerals. Wound care specialists often call in nutritionists who design meal plans brimming with lean proteins, antioxidant-rich fruits, and essential micronutrients. In parallel, gentle workouts—like strolling around a quiet path or performing chair exercises—boost cardiovascular function and expedite cell repair. Unresolved wounds, especially if they demand constant dressing changes, can sap an older adult’s confidence and cause isolation. Local clinics thus advocate for emotional resilience, encouraging seniors to remain socially connected—be it through small get-togethers, outdoor hobbies, or phone chats with distant relatives. Reducing stress fosters a more robust immune system, linking emotional positivity to quicker healing. Because many seniors lean on relatives or aides for consistent dressing updates, Shadow Hills providers walk these helpers through essential steps—like sanitizing the wound bed, applying the correct dressings, and disposing of medical waste properly. Guidance on what constitutes normal versus alarming discharge, or how frequently to rotate compression wraps, heads off a lot of confusion. This hands-on knowledge ensures a safe at-home environment and saves older adults from frequent clinic visits, letting them spend more time in the comfort of home.
Modern medicine gifts wound care professionals with advanced imaging tools, handheld Doppler devices, and telehealth platforms. If a senior can’t drive to an appointment, video calls let nurses inspect sores virtually, adjusting treatments in real time. Electronic health records unify updates so that if a senior’s cholesterol medication changes or if a new allergy surfaces, the wound team notices instantly and modifies protocols accordingly. Such synergy not only quickens response times but also keeps older adults from repeating their medical history with each specialist they see.
